We All Know The Importance Of Proper Puck Prep Before Pulling A Shot, But Did You Know That One Of The Main Culprits Of Channeling Can Often Stem From An Uneven Distribution Of Water From Your Machine'S Group Head During Extraction? This Tends To Be Very Common, Particularly In Prosumer Machines, And Can Reek Havoc On Your Shots If Left Unchecked. The Job Of A Puck Screen Is To Act As A Mediator Between The Group Head And The Coffee, Interrupting And Diverting The High-Pressure Streams Of Water For A Much More Controlled, Balanced Flow Through Your Grounds. All Of Our Puck Screens Are 1.7Mm Thick, 150 Microns (Filtration Mesh Size), And Made With 316L Steel.
